将WordPress安装从旧目录移动到根目录

时间:2013-09-03 09:48:40

标签: wordpress

我有一个安装在/ wordpress /文件夹中的Wordpress网站,因此当您尝试访问该网站时,它将看起来像www.example-domain.com/wordpress /

问题是最近我决定将其移至根目录,以便只需访问www.example-domain.com即可访问该网站

所以我首先做的是下载SQL转储,然后删除WordPress的旧安装,安装一个新的安装并使用SQL转储覆盖数据库。 一切顺利,但当我试图查看网站时,就出现了。

The styling is gone

我还注意到每当我尝试通过www.example-domain.com/wp-login.php访问仪表板时

它会说缺少

  

在此未找到请求的网址/wordpress/wp-login.php   服务器

所以我认为它仍然指向旧安装。

我该如何解决这个问题?

3 个答案:

答案 0 :(得分:1)

使用相应的值更新wp_optionssiteurl的表格home

同时更改.htaccess文件

答案 1 :(得分:1)

您需要登录数据库并手动编辑2个条目。在wp_options表格中,您可以找到siteurlhome。适当更新,您应该能够正确登录。

您还需要更新.htaccess文件,但如果您编辑固定链接选项然后将其更改回来,则应该为您重写。

如果您登录WP管理员并转到管理员 - >以供将来参考,只需更改安装目录即可设置 - >一般情况下,您可以更改Wordpress地址和站点地址(您在数据库中手动更改的选项)。更改后,只需将整个安装文件夹复制到新位置即可。在移动之前比在之后更容易进行更改。

答案 2 :(得分:0)

您需要将数据库中的几个路径设置为新目录。

尝试搜索包含“/ wordpress”的记录并将其删除。

这为我解决了类似的问题。